The Water Compliance Gap

Water compliance programs across North America—spanning backflow prevention, industrial pretreatment, stormwater, and grease management—are essential for public health, yet most continue to run on paper forms and disconnected spreadsheets. Industry research reveals that compliance professionals spend between 50 and 70 percent of their working hours on manual administrative tasks like data entry, envelope stuffing, and letter writing. Furthermore, 80 percent of compliance breakdowns stem from fragmented communication rather than active non-compliance. Regulated businesses often fail to comply simply because notices are unclear or lost in administrative channels.
Modernizing compliance operations requires shifting from static recordkeeping databases to active systems that automate workflow triggers, track communications, and surface actionable exceptions. Unifying multi-program oversight under a single operational platform eliminates administrative silos and provides executives with cross-program visibility.
